Giant Eagle Inc. is a prominent retail company operating primarily in the Greater Pittsburgh, Cleveland, Columbus, and Indianapolis areas. Known for its strong commitment to community values and providing high-quality grocery and related services, Giant Eagle stands out as a top workplace that values its diverse and talented team members. The company fosters a nurturing environment that encourages professional growth and lifelong career opportunities. From corporate offices to grocery stores and warehouses, the team at Giant Eagle works in unison to deliver excellent service and quality products, ensuring shoppers have an enjoyable experience and satisfaction with their purchases.

Job Duties
- Interview select and train Team Members
- direct the work of Team Members
- appraise Team Members’ productivity and efficiency for the purpose of recommending promotions or other changes in status
- handle Team Member issues including but not limited to complaints
- discipline Team Members
- plan the work
- distribute or assign the work among Team Members
- provide for the safety and security of Team Members or the store
- manage the budget for your department or location
- manage inventory for your department or location
- monitor or implement compliance measures
- direct oversee and evaluate training provided to department Team Members to reduce turnover promote efficiency and control labor costs
- provide motivational leadership to an amazing team by focusing on respect and by setting an exemplary example
- identify strengths and opportunities of the team and think strategically when making moves and scheduling
- develop future leaders identify Team Members who are poised to rise through the ranks and remember our people are our best asset
- nurture an environment of inclusion and diversity giving each Team Member a voice
- maintain safety as the top priority in all aspects of our work for Team Members for guests and for products
- inspire the team and our guests with a passion for food and a willingness to go the extra mile to provide the best product
- set and reach aggressive sales and profit goals by making suggestions when appropriate while also managing shrink
- establish an ongoing communication plan with the team ensuring that all Team Members are informed and prepared to put their best food forward
- communicate with the merchandising team to ensure that promotions are properly communicated to Team Members and guests
- make innovative plans and suggestions to improve our business
- review and analyze both stores financial LOB reports and historical reports to improve performance in sales profits shrink labor controls and reduction
- oversee period inventories for accuracy and monitor weekly fluctuations in inventory and shrink dollars
